Searched refs:apic (Results 101 - 125 of 130) sorted by relevance

123456

/linux-master/arch/x86/kernel/cpu/mce/
H A Dinject.c28 #include <asm/apic.h>
/linux-master/arch/x86/kernel/
H A Dprocess.c33 #include <asm/apic.h>
H A Dmpparse.c34 #include <asm/apic.h>
492 * thread 0 apic id in MPS table
H A Dsetup.c32 #include <asm/apic.h>
H A Dtsc.c28 #include <asm/apic.h>
H A Dkvm.c37 #include <asm/apic.h>
343 * An optimization barrier is implied in apic write.
/linux-master/arch/x86/mm/
H A Dinit_32.c41 #include <asm/apic.h>
H A Dtlb.c20 #include <asm/apic.h>
H A Dinit_64.c45 #include <asm/apic.h>
/linux-master/tools/testing/selftests/kvm/
H A DMakefile35 LIBKVM_x86_64 += lib/x86_64/apic.c
/linux-master/arch/x86/events/intel/
H A Dp4.c14 #include <asm/apic.h>
1357 .apic = 1,
/linux-master/arch/x86/kvm/vmx/
H A Dnested.c770 * virtualize apic access must be disabled.
3409 u8 vppr = kvm_lapic_get_reg(vcpu->arch.apic, APIC_PROCPRI);
4100 struct kvm_lapic *apic = vcpu->arch.apic; local
4118 test_bit(KVM_APIC_INIT, &apic->pending_events)) {
4122 clear_bit(KVM_APIC_INIT, &apic->pending_events);
4132 test_bit(KVM_APIC_SIPI, &apic->pending_events)) {
4136 clear_bit(KVM_APIC_SIPI, &apic->pending_events);
4139 apic->sipi_vector & 0xFFUL);
H A Dvmx.c33 #include <asm/apic.h>
4067 msr_bitmap[read_idx] = ~kvm_lapic_readable_reg_mask(vcpu->arch.apic);
4248 if (!vcpu->arch.apic->apicv_active)
4268 static void vmx_deliver_interrupt(struct kvm_lapic *apic, int delivery_mode, argument
4271 struct kvm_vcpu *vcpu = apic->vcpu;
4274 kvm_lapic_set_irr(vector, apic);
4813 __pa(vmx->vcpu.arch.apic->regs));
6825 * Do not pin apic access page in memory, the MMU notifier
8092 struct kvm_timer *ktimer = &vcpu->arch.apic->lapic_timer;
8589 * set_apic_access_page_addr() is used to reload apic acces
[all...]
/linux-master/arch/x86/kvm/svm/
H A Dsvm.c32 #include <asm/apic.h>
3635 * apic->apicv_active must be read after vcpu->mode.
3641 if (!READ_ONCE(vcpu->arch.apic->apicv_active)) {
3665 static void svm_deliver_interrupt(struct kvm_lapic *apic, int delivery_mode, argument
3668 kvm_lapic_set_irr(vector, apic);
3678 svm_complete_interrupt_delivery(apic->vcpu, delivery_mode, trig_mode, vector);
/linux-master/arch/x86/events/
H A Dcore.c33 #include <asm/apic.h>
1720 if (!x86_pmu.apic || !x86_pmu_initialized())
1806 x86_pmu.apic = 0;
H A Dperf_event.h786 int apic; member in struct:x86_pmu
/linux-master/arch/x86/kvm/
H A Dx86.c2161 if (!lapic_in_kernel(vcpu) || !apic_x2apic_mode(vcpu->arch.apic))
2168 return kvm_x2apic_icr_write(vcpu->arch.apic, data);
5290 kvm_apic_local_deliver(vcpu->arch.apic, APIC_LVTCMCI);
5514 vcpu->arch.apic->sipi_vector = events->sipi_vector;
5540 set_bit(KVM_APIC_INIT, &vcpu->arch.apic->pending_events);
5542 clear_bit(KVM_APIC_INIT, &vcpu->arch.apic->pending_events);
7477 !kvm_iodevice_write(vcpu, &vcpu->arch.apic->dev, addr, n, v))
7497 !kvm_iodevice_read(vcpu, &vcpu->arch.apic->dev,
10215 if (vcpu->arch.apic->apicv_active)
10218 if (!vcpu->arch.apic
10562 struct kvm_lapic *apic = vcpu->arch.apic; local
[all...]
H A Dpmu.c611 kvm_apic_local_deliver(vcpu->arch.apic, APIC_LVTPC);
/linux-master/arch/x86/kernel/cpu/
H A Dintel.c41 #include <asm/apic.h>
H A Damd.c13 #include <asm/apic.h>
/linux-master/arch/x86/kernel/acpi/
H A Dboot.c30 #include <asm/apic.h>
/linux-master/drivers/acpi/
H A Dprocessor_idle.c29 * Include the apic definitions for x86 to have the APIC timer related defines
32 * creating an empty asm-ia64/apic.h would just trade pest vs. cholera.
35 #include <asm/apic.h>
/linux-master/arch/x86/xen/
H A Denlighten_pv.c53 #include <asm/apic.h>
1408 * set up the basic apic ops.
/linux-master/arch/x86/events/amd/
H A Dibs.c17 #include <asm/apic.h>
1277 /* IBS - apic initialization, for perf and oprofile */
/linux-master/drivers/iommu/amd/
H A Diommu.c34 #include <asm/apic.h>
3303 apic->dest_mode_logical, irq_cfg->vector,
3578 entry->lo.fields_remap.dm = apic->dest_mode_logical;

Completed in 976 milliseconds

123456